Biography
Dr. Dang is an Assistant Professor of Molecular and Human Genetics at Baylor College of Medicine, a core faculty member at the Huffington Center on Aging and a member of the Dan L Duncan Comprehensive Cancer Center. His laboratory studies epigenetic regulation mechanisms of aging and age-associated diseases. His research uses yeast replicative aging as a model, together with human primary cell lines and adult stem cells, to study evolutionarily conserved epigenetic pathways during aging and development of age-related diseases.
